Map the Herps You Spot

Spotted Salamander by Brian Magnier

In the spring of my penultimate year at Cornell, I took a Herpetology class that introduced me to the world of reptiles and amphibians, or “herps,” as they’re affectionately known. Thanks to that exposure, I was able to enjoy the spring migration of certain salamander species and learn the basics of the main families of frogs, lizards, snakes, and other herps like alligators, crocodiles, and all the other slimy or scaly animals in the classes Amphibia and Reptilia. If I had known of the existence of the citizen science project HerpMapper at the time (it wasn’t released until September of the same year as that salamander migration) I’d have certainly submitted some observations and photos to the organization! From their About page:

HerpMapper is a cooperative project, designed to gather and share information about reptile and amphibian observations across the planet. Using HerpMapper, you can create records of your herp observations and keep them all in one place. In turn, your data is made available to HerpMapper Partners – groups who use your recorded observations for research, conservation, and preservation purposes. Your observations can make valuable contributions on the behalf of amphibians and reptiles.

Worldwide Vegetarian Lifestyle Calculated to Reduce Global Food Emissions by 44%

Probably fewer than half the contributors and readers of this blog are vegetarian, with a tiny percentage perhaps being vegan. A new study from Oxford University published in the Proceedings of the National Academy of Sciences of the United States might set some of us thinking about changing that, however.

With food in general creating over 25% of all global greenhouse gas emissions (including the need for transportation and all the rest), to think that about 80% of those emissions are linked to livestock makes one realize (once again, if we didn’t already know) the massive impact of eating red meat. Sarah DeWeerdt reports for Conservation magazine’s online section:

If every person on Earth adopted a vegan diet – without milk, meat, honey, or any other animal-sourced foods – the greenhouse gas emissions associated with the food system in 2050 would fall by more than half compared to 2005/2007 levels. That’s one of several striking findings from an analysis of food and climate published yesterday in the Proceedings of the National Academy of Sciences.

Spiral Jetty: Art that Informs

Photo by George Steinmetz, September 2002

In 1970, artist Robert Smithson built a massive sculpture as a piece of land art, or an “earthwork,” that is normally found just below the surface of the water of Great Salt Lake at Rozel Point. In drought conditions, the art piece, titled Spiral Jetty, becomes visible, often with salt encrustations that decorate the basalt spiral formation. Great Salt Lake, in addition to being salty, is also home to microorganisms that live or even thrive in extremely salty conditions and produce pigments that give them a red to orange color, which becomes visible in the water at times. Chau Tu reports for this week’s Science Friday written piece:

Great Salt Lake is known as a terminal basin, meaning its water has no outlet. “Water escapes through evaporation, and everything else stays there,” says Jaimi Butler, coordinator of the Great Salt Lake Institute. At the time the sculpture was built, the water level of the lake was particularly low. But by 1972, the water rose again to near-average levels, submerging the artwork.

“Smithson anticipated that the lake would rise and fall, the residue of salt crystals causing the black rocks to glisten white whenever the water level dropped,” the New York Times Magazine wrote in 2002. And indeed, that very year, regional droughts caused the jetty to reappear “for the first prolonged period in its history,” according to the Dia Foundation, which now owns the sculpture. (The Great Salt Lake Institute partners with the Dia Foundation and the Utah Museum of Fine Arts to oversee the Spiral Jetty.)

The Nechisar Nightjar

Cover Art © Pegasus Books

Although I haven’t read this book yet, I do know what it’s like to be on an expedition to find a bird that hasn’t been seen in several decades, which is the subject of Vernon Head’s book, freshly published in the US this month. “The Rarest Bird in the World” tells the story of the search for a bird related to potoos called the Nechisar Nightjar, which had been identified as a new species in the 1990s by Cambridge scientists who found a single wing of the bird in a remote area of Ethiopia.

The publisher blurb makes it sound pretty engaging:

Part detective story, part love affair, and pure adventure storytelling at its best, a celebration of the thrill of exploration and the lure of wild places during the search for the elusive Nechisar Nightjar. In 1990 an expedition of Cambridge scientists arrived at the Plains of Nechisar, tucked between the hills of the Great Rift Valley in the Gamo Gofa province in the country of Ethiopia. On that expedition they found three hundred and fifteen species of birds; sixty one species of mammal and sixty nine species of butterfly were identified; twenty species of dragonflies and damselflies; seventeen reptile species were recorded; three frog species were filed; plants were listed. And the wing of a road-killed bird was packed into a brown paper bag. It was to become the most famous wing in the world.

Celebrating the Oldest National Park in Costa Rica

Poas Volcano crater on a clear day. Photo credit: Juan K Gamboa

Poas Volcano crater on a clear day. Photo credit: Juan K Gamboa

Today in Costa Rica we celebrate Poás Volcano National Park, which is the oldest national park in the country. It was founded on January 25th, 1971 and is the most visited national park by locals and foreigners alike. The volcano remains active to this day, with clouds of smoke frequently emitting from the main crater. Since 1989 the size of the lake crater has been shrinking and the amount of acid rain increasing, damaging some of the flora in the surrounding areas of the park and farming lands nearby.

Poas Volcano National Park, Lake Botos fills an extinct crater at the end of one trail, and is home to many cloud forest birds including hummingbirds, tanagers, flycatchers, toucanets, Costa Rica’s national bird the clay-colored robin. Photo credit: Juan K. Gamboa
